Effect of Warm and Cold Showers on Skin and Hair
Warm and cold showers have different influence on the skin and hair. Warm water assists to open up the pores, permitting a much deeper cleanse and assisting to get rid of any pollutants from the skin. It can likewise enhance blood circulation, causing healthier-looking skin. However, exceedingly hot water can strip the skin of its natural oils, causing dryness and irritation.
Cold water, on the other hand, tightens the pores and can make the skin appear smoother and more toned. It can likewise help to seal the hair cuticles, making the hair appear shinier and less vulnerable to frizz.

Preventative measures When Switching Between Warm and Cold Showers
When changing in between warm and cold showers, it is very important to take particular safety measures.
Gradually transitioning from warm to cold water can assist the body get used to the modification in temperature level and prevent any abrupt shock. It is likewise recommended to speak with a healthcare professional, particularly if you hvae any underlying health conditions or issues.
In addtion, it is nessecary to listen to your body and change the water temperature level as needed. Take note of any indications of pain or excessive cold or heat, and make changes accordingly.
